This tour combines history, art, culture and gastronomy in one experience. You will walk through the streets of the historic center of Puebla discovering authentic altars inside colonial houses and museums, with explanations full of symbolism and emotion.
But what really makes it unique is that at the end of the tour, you can put your hands in the dough and make your own puffed dead bread, a traditional recipe from Poblano, in a real bakery.
